Why iPhone Notes Disappear After iOS Update
Understanding why notes disappear after an iOS update helps you choose the right recovery method.
iOS updates are complex processes that can affect app data in several ways. During an update, the system may temporarily disable iCloud sync, causing notes to appear missing. In some cases, the update may corrupt the Notes database, making notes inaccessible.
Common reasons notes disappear after updates include: iCloud sync being temporarily disabled during the update, the Notes app database becoming corrupted, notes stored locally on the device being overwritten, iCloud account requiring re‑authentication after the update, and changes to default note storage location (iCloud vs. On My iPhone).
Most notes are not permanently deleted—they are either in the Recently Deleted folder or need to be re‑synced with iCloud. This is why it’s crucial to recover deleted iphone notes after ios update using multiple methods.
Check Recently Deleted in Notes App
The Recently Deleted folder is the first place to check when trying to rec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.
- Open the Notes app on your iPhone.
- Tap the back arrow until you see the Folders list.
- Scroll down and tap Recently Deleted.
- Browse through the deleted notes.
- Tap the note you want to recover.
- Tap Recover to restore the note.
Notes remain in Recently Deleted for 30 days before permanent deletion. This is the simplest way to rec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.
Restore from iCloud Backup
If you have an iCloud backup, restoring from it is a reliable way to rec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.
- Go to Settings → General → Transfer or Reset iPhone → Erase All Content and Settings.
- After your iPhone restarts, follow the setup steps.
- When prompted, select Restore from iCloud Backup.
- Sign in with your Apple ID and choose the backup that contains your notes.
- Wait for the restore to complete.
This method works if you have an iCloud backup from before the iOS update. Warning: This replaces all current data with backup data.

Check iCloud.com for Deleted Notes
You can access iCloud.com directly from your browser to rec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.
- Open Safari or any browser and go to iCloud.com.
- Sign in with your Apple ID.
- Click the Notes icon.
- Look for the note in the list.
- If the note is there, it will sync back to your iPhone.
- If the note is not there, check Recently Deleted on iCloud.com.
iCloud.com often shows notes that are not visible on the iPhone due to sync issues. This is a useful way to rec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.
Enable Notes in iCloud Settings
Sometimes after an update, iCloud Notes gets disabled. Enabling it can rec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.
- Open Settings → Your Name → iCloud.
- Find Notes in the list and ensure it is enabled (green).
- If it was disabled, enable it and wait for sync to complete.
- Open the Notes app and check if your notes reappear.
This simple step often resolves issues where notes appear missing after an update. It’s a quick way to rec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.

Check Email Accounts for Synced Notes
If you have email accounts synced with Notes, they may contain copies that help rec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.
- Open the Notes app and tap the back arrow to see Folders.
- Look for folders from your email accounts (Gmail, Yahoo, Outlook).
- Tap each folder to check if your notes are there.
- If found, copy the note to iCloud or On My iPhone.
Email accounts often store notes in their own folders. This is a common oversight when trying to rec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.

Check Other Device Synced Notes
If you have other Apple devices (iPad, Mac), they may still have your notes, helping recover deleted iphone notes after ios update.
- Open the Notes app on your iPad or Mac.
- Check if the notes are present on the other device.
- If found, the notes will sync back to your iPhone when iCloud is enabled.
- If not, check the Recently Deleted folder on the other device.
Notes sync across devices via iCloud. If one device still has the notes, they can be recovered on your iPhone.

Do iOS updates delete iPhone notes?
iOS updates typically do not delete notes. However, they can cause sync issues that make notes temporarily inaccessible. In rare cases, update bugs can corrupt the Notes database.
How long do deleted notes stay in Recently Deleted on iPhone?
Notes remain in Recently Deleted for 30 days before permanent deletion. After 30 days, recovery requires iCloud backup or third‑party tools.
